Dorofk-e Sofla ( Persian: درفک سفلی, also Romanized as Dorofk-e Soflá; also known as Dorofk-e Pā’īn and Dorofk) [1] is a village in Tabas Rural District, in the Central District of Khoshab County, Razavi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 237, in 85 families. [2]
Much of Dorofk's population migrated to Tehran and Bumehen.
